농업 로봇의 설계, 프로그래밍, 센서, 전력, 안전 및 농업 자동화의 글로벌 응용을 다루는 농업 로봇의 제작 및 구현을 살펴봅니다.
농업 로봇 제작: 농업 자동화에 대한 글로벌 가이드
전 세계 문명의 초석인 농업은 로봇 공학과 자동화에 힘입어 심오한 변화를 겪고 있습니다. 이 가이드는 농업 로봇의 제작 및 구현을 살펴보고 엔지니어, 농부, 연구원 및 전 세계 애호가에게 포괄적인 개요를 제공합니다.
왜 농업 로봇인가? 글로벌 필수 요소
농업 자동화의 필요성은 다음과 같은 여러 요인이 수렴되어 발생합니다.
- 노동력 부족: 전 세계 많은 지역에서 농업 인력이 감소하고 수동 노동의 비용과 어려움이 증가하고 있습니다. 예를 들어, 일본 및 유럽 일부 국가에서는 고령화로 인해 농업 분야에서 심각한 노동력 부족이 발생하고 있습니다.
- 효율성 및 수확량 증가: 로봇은 인간보다 더 높은 정밀도와 일관성으로 작업을 수행할 수 있으므로 수확량이 증가하고 낭비가 줄어듭니다. 예를 들어, 정밀한 살충제 살포는 환경 영향을 최소화하고 자원을 절약합니다.
- 지속 가능성: 자동화된 시스템은 자원 사용(물, 비료, 살충제)을 최적화하여 보다 지속 가능한 농업 관행을 촉진할 수 있습니다. 로봇 프로브로 토양 상태를 모니터링하면 표적 관개 및 비료 공급이 가능합니다.
- 작업 환경 개선: 농작업은 육체적으로 힘들고 위험할 수 있습니다. 로봇은 이러한 작업을 수행하여 농장 노동자의 안전과 삶의 질을 향상시킬 수 있습니다. 자율 수확 시스템은 극한 기상 조건에서 작동하여 인간이 가혹한 환경에 노출되는 것을 줄일 수 있습니다.
- 데이터 기반 의사 결정: 농업 로봇은 작물 건강, 토양 상태 및 환경 요인에 대한 방대한 양의 데이터를 수집하여 농부가 더 많은 정보를 바탕으로 결정을 내릴 수 있도록 합니다. 이 데이터는 농장 관리 시스템에 통합되어 운영을 최적화할 수 있습니다.
농업 로봇 시스템의 주요 구성 요소
효과적인 농업 로봇을 만들려면 몇 가지 주요 구성 요소를 신중하게 고려해야 합니다.
1. 기계 설계 및 작동
기계 설계는 특정 작업을 수행하는 로봇의 능력을 결정합니다. 여기에는 적절한 재료 선택, 견고한 구조 설계, 움직임 및 조작을 위한 액추에이터 통합이 포함됩니다.
- 재료: 내구성이 뛰어나고 내후성이 있는 재료가 중요합니다. 스테인리스 스틸, 알루미늄 합금 및 복합 재료가 구조적 구성 요소에 일반적으로 사용됩니다.
- 액추에이터: 전기 모터, 유압 실린더 및 공압 시스템은 로봇 움직임을 구동하는 데 사용됩니다. 선택은 필요한 힘, 속도 및 정밀도에 따라 다릅니다. 서보 모터는 로봇 팔의 정밀 제어에 자주 사용되는 반면 선형 액추에이터는 들어올리기 및 밀기와 같은 작업에 적합합니다.
- 이동성: 로봇은 바퀴 달린 플랫폼, 트랙 플랫폼 및 다리 달린 플랫폼을 포함한 다양한 이동성 시스템으로 설계할 수 있습니다. 바퀴 달린 로봇은 평평한 지형에 적합하고 트랙 로봇은 고르지 않은 표면에서 더 나은 견인력을 제공합니다. 다리 달린 로봇은 복잡한 지형을 탐색할 수 있지만 설계 및 제어가 더 복잡합니다.
- 엔드 이펙터: 엔드 이펙터는 환경과 상호 작용하는 로봇 팔 끝에 있는 도구입니다. 예를 들어 수확용 그리퍼, 살충제 살포용 스프레이 노즐, 가지 치기용 절단 도구가 있습니다.
2. 센서 및 인식
센서는 로봇에 환경에 대한 정보를 제공하여 변화를 인식하고 대응할 수 있도록 합니다.
- 카메라: 시각 센서는 물체 감지, 인식 및 추적에 사용됩니다. RGB 카메라는 색상 정보를 제공하는 반면 깊이 카메라(예: 스테레오 카메라, ToF 센서)는 3D 정보를 제공합니다. 컴퓨터 비전 알고리즘은 카메라 이미지를 처리하고 관련 정보를 추출하는 데 사용됩니다.
- LiDAR(Light Detection and Ranging): LiDAR 센서는 레이저 빔을 사용하여 환경의 3D 맵을 만들어 로봇이 자율적으로 탐색할 수 있도록 합니다. LiDAR는 다양한 조명 조건의 환경에서 특히 유용합니다.
- GPS(Global Positioning System): GPS는 로봇에 위치와 방향을 제공하여 실외 환경에서 탐색할 수 있도록 합니다. RTK(실시간 운동학) GPS는 센티미터 수준의 정확도를 제공할 수 있습니다.
- IMU(관성 측정 장치): IMU는 가속도와 각속도를 측정하여 로봇의 움직임과 방향에 대한 정보를 제공합니다. IMU는 위치 정확도를 높이기 위해 GPS와 함께 자주 사용됩니다.
- 환경 센서: 센서는 온도, 습도, 토양 수분, 광도 및 기타 환경 매개변수를 측정할 수 있습니다. 이러한 센서는 관개, 비료 및 기타 농업 관행을 최적화하는 데 유용한 정보를 제공할 수 있습니다.
- 화학 센서: 센서는 살충제, 제초제 및 비료와 같은 특정 화학 물질의 존재를 감지할 수 있습니다. 이 정보는 환경 조건을 모니터링하고 규정을 준수하는 데 사용할 수 있습니다.
3. 임베디드 시스템 및 제어
임베디드 시스템은 농업 로봇의 두뇌로, 센서 데이터를 처리하고 액추에이터를 제어하며 의사 결정을 내리는 역할을 합니다.
- 마이크로컨트롤러 및 마이크로프로세서: 이들은 임베디드 시스템의 중앙 처리 장치입니다. 마이크로컨트롤러는 일반적으로 더 간단한 작업에 사용되는 반면, 마이크로프로세서는 더 많은 처리 능력이 필요한 더 복잡한 작업에 사용됩니다.
- RTOS(실시간 운영 체제): RTOS는 결정론적 타이밍 동작이 필요한 애플리케이션을 위해 설계되었습니다. 특정 시간 제약 내에서 작업이 실행되도록 합니다.
- 제어 알고리즘: 제어 알고리즘은 로봇의 동작을 조절하는 데 사용됩니다. 예를 들어 PID(비례-적분-미분) 컨트롤러, MPC(모델 예측 제어) 및 적응 제어가 있습니다.
- 통신 프로토콜: 로봇은 서로 및 중앙 제어 시스템과 통신해야 합니다. 일반적인 통신 프로토콜에는 Wi-Fi, Bluetooth, Zigbee 및 셀룰러 네트워크가 있습니다.
4. 전력 및 에너지 관리
농업 로봇은 작동을 위한 안정적인 전원 공급 장치가 필요합니다. 배터리 전원이 일반적인 선택이지만 태양광 발전 및 연료 전지와 같은 대체 에너지원도 연구되고 있습니다.
- 배터리: 리튬 이온 배터리는 에너지 밀도가 높고 수명이 길기 때문에 농업 로봇에 일반적으로 사용됩니다. 그러나 배터리 용량은 로봇 실행 시간의 제한 요소입니다.
- 태양광 발전: 태양광 패널을 사용하여 배터리를 충전하거나 로봇에 직접 전원을 공급할 수 있습니다. 태양광 발전은 지속 가능한 에너지원이지만 가용성은 날씨 조건에 따라 달라집니다.
- 연료 전지: 연료 전지는 화학 에너지를 전기 에너지로 변환합니다. 배터리보다 에너지 밀도가 높지만 연료(예: 수소) 공급이 필요합니다.
- 에너지 관리 시스템: 에너지 관리 시스템은 전력 사용을 최적화하여 로봇 실행 시간을 연장합니다. 작업 요구 사항 및 배터리 수준에 따라 전력 소비를 동적으로 조정할 수 있습니다.
5. 소프트웨어 및 프로그래밍
소프트웨어는 로봇을 제어하고 센서 데이터를 처리하며 의사 결정 알고리즘을 구현하는 데 필수적입니다.
- 프로그래밍 언어: 로봇 공학에 사용되는 일반적인 프로그래밍 언어에는 C++, Python 및 Java가 있습니다. C++는 종종 저수준 제어 및 실시간 성능에 사용되는 반면 Python은 고급 프로그래밍 및 데이터 분석에 사용됩니다.
- 로봇 공학 프레임워크: 로봇 공학 프레임워크는 로봇 소프트웨어를 개발하기 위한 도구 및 라이브러리 세트를 제공합니다. 예를 들어 ROS(Robot Operating System) 및 OpenCV(Open Source Computer Vision Library)가 있습니다.
- AI(인공 지능) 및 ML(머신 러닝): AI 및 ML 기술은 물체 인식, 경로 계획 및 의사 결정과 같은 작업에 사용됩니다. ML의 하위 분야인 딥 러닝은 농업 애플리케이션에서 유망한 결과를 보여주었습니다.
- 시뮬레이션: 시뮬레이션 소프트웨어를 사용하면 개발자가 실제 로봇에 배포하기 전에 가상 환경에서 로봇 소프트웨어를 테스트하고 디버깅할 수 있습니다. 이렇게 하면 시간을 절약하고 손상 위험을 줄일 수 있습니다.
6. 안전 고려 사항
농업 로봇을 설계하고 배포할 때는 안전이 가장 중요합니다. 로봇은 인간과 동물 주변에서 안전하게 작동하도록 설계해야 합니다.
- 비상 정지 시스템: 로봇에는 작업자가 쉽게 접근할 수 있는 비상 정지 버튼이 장착되어 있어야 합니다.
- 충돌 방지 시스템: 로봇은 환경에서 장애물을 감지하고 피할 수 있어야 합니다. 이는 초음파 센서, 적외선 센서 및 LiDAR와 같은 센서를 사용하여 달성할 수 있습니다.
- 안전 표준: 로봇은 ISO 10218(로봇 및 로봇 장치 – 산업용 로봇의 안전 요구 사항)과 같은 관련 안전 표준을 준수해야 합니다.
- 교육: 작업자는 로봇을 안전하게 작동하고 유지 관리하는 방법에 대해 적절한 교육을 받아야 합니다.
농업 로봇의 유형 및 응용 분야
농업 로봇은 다음과 같은 광범위한 응용 분야를 위해 개발되고 있습니다.
1. 자율 트랙터 및 차량
자율 트랙터 및 차량은 사람의 개입 없이 쟁기질, 심기 및 수확과 같은 작업을 수행할 수 있습니다. GPS와 센서를 사용하여 들판을 탐색하고 장애물을 피합니다. 예: John Deere의 자율 트랙터.
2. 수확 로봇
수확 로봇은 인간보다 더 빠른 속도와 정밀도로 과일과 채소를 수확할 수 있습니다. 컴퓨터 비전을 사용하여 잘 익은 농산물을 식별하고 로봇 팔을 사용하여 부드럽게 수확합니다. 예: 캘리포니아의 딸기 수확 로봇.
3. 제초 로봇
제초 로봇은 제초제 없이 잡초를 제거할 수 있습니다. 컴퓨터 비전을 사용하여 잡초를 식별하고 로봇 팔을 사용하여 제거합니다. 예: 표적 레이저를 사용하여 잡초를 죽이는 레이저 제초 로봇.
4. 심기 및 파종 로봇
심기 및 파종 로봇은 최적의 깊이와 간격으로 씨앗을 정확하게 심을 수 있습니다. GPS와 센서를 사용하여 들판을 탐색하고 균일한 심기를 보장합니다. 예: 재조림 프로젝트에서 씨앗 분산에 사용되는 드론.
5. 살포 로봇
살포 로봇은 기존 방법보다 더 정확하게 살충제, 제초제 및 비료를 살포할 수 있습니다. 센서를 사용하여 잡초와 해충을 감지하고 필요한 곳에만 화학 물질을 살포합니다. 예: 화학 물질 사용량을 줄이는 선택적 살포 시스템.
6. 가축 모니터링 로봇
가축 모니터링 로봇은 동물의 건강과 행동을 추적할 수 있습니다. 센서를 사용하여 체온, 심박수 및 활동 수준을 모니터링합니다. 예: 소의 건강과 위치를 추적하는 목걸이형 센서.
7. 드론 기반 농업 로봇
센서와 카메라가 장착된 드론은 작물 모니터링, 항공 이미징 및 살포를 포함한 다양한 농업 응용 분야에 사용됩니다. 드론은 넓은 지역을 빠르고 효율적으로 커버할 수 있습니다. 예: 살충제 및 비료의 정밀 살포에 사용되는 드론.
농업 로봇의 글로벌 사례
농업 로봇은 전 세계 여러 국가에서 채택되고 있으며, 각 국가마다 고유한 응용 분야와 과제가 있습니다.
- 미국: 대규모 농장에서는 효율성을 개선하고 인건비를 줄이기 위해 자율 트랙터와 수확 로봇을 채택하고 있습니다.
- 일본: 고령화로 인한 심각한 노동력 부족에 직면한 일본은 쌀 재배 및 기타 작물에 로봇 공학에 막대한 투자를 하고 있습니다.
- 네덜란드: 네덜란드는 온실 자동화의 선두 주자로 로봇을 사용하여 수확, 가지 치기 및 기후 제어를 수행합니다.
- 호주: 호주의 대규모 농장에서는 작물 모니터링 및 정밀 살포에 드론을 사용하고 있습니다.
- 이스라엘: 이스라엘은 관개 기술의 선구자로 로봇을 사용하여 건조 지역에서 물 사용량을 최적화합니다.
- 중국: 중국은 식량 안보 문제와 노동력 부족을 해결하기 위해 농업 로봇을 빠르게 개발하고 배포하고 있습니다.
- 아프리카: 소규모 농장에서는 제초 및 관개와 같은 작업에 간단하고 저렴한 로봇을 사용하기 시작했습니다.
농업 로봇의 과제 및 미래 트렌드
농업 로봇은 상당한 이점을 제공하지만 몇 가지 과제가 남아 있습니다.
- 비용: 농업 로봇에 대한 초기 투자는 높을 수 있으므로 많은 소규모 농부에게는 접근성이 떨어집니다.
- 복잡성: 농업 로봇은 작동 및 유지 관리가 복잡할 수 있으며 전문 교육과 전문 지식이 필요합니다.
- 신뢰성: 농업 로봇은 신뢰할 수 있어야 하며 열악한 환경에서 작동할 수 있어야 합니다.
- 규제: 농업에서 자율 주행 차량 사용에 대한 규정은 여전히 진화하고 있습니다.
- 데이터 보안 및 개인 정보 보호: 농업 로봇은 방대한 양의 데이터를 수집하여 데이터 보안 및 개인 정보 보호에 대한 우려를 제기합니다.
농업 로봇의 미래 트렌드는 다음과 같습니다.
- 자율성 증가: 로봇은 더욱 자율적이 되어 최소한의 인간 개입으로 작업을 수행할 수 있습니다.
- 향상된 센서 기술: 센서는 더욱 정확하고 신뢰할 수 있게 되어 로봇에 환경에 대한 더 자세한 이해를 제공합니다.
- 인공 지능: AI는 농업 로봇에서 점점 더 중요한 역할을 수행하여 로봇이 더 나은 결정을 내리고 변화하는 조건에 적응할 수 있도록 합니다.
- 클라우드 연결: 로봇은 클라우드에 연결되어 데이터를 공유하고 업데이트를 받을 수 있습니다.
- 모듈형 로봇 공학: 로봇은 모듈형 구성 요소로 설계되어 다른 작업에 맞게 쉽게 재구성할 수 있습니다.
- 스웜 로봇 공학: 로봇 그룹이 함께 작동하여 작업을 보다 효율적으로 수행합니다.
농업 로봇 시작하기
농업 로봇을 시작하는 데 관심이 있다면 다음과 같은 리소스가 있습니다.
- 교육 리소스: 대학 및 연구 기관에서는 농업 로봇 공학에 대한 과정 및 프로그램을 제공합니다.
- 온라인 커뮤니티: 온라인 포럼 및 커뮤니티는 지식을 공유하고 프로젝트에서 협업하기 위한 플랫폼을 제공합니다.
- 오픈 소스 프로젝트: 농업과 관련된 여러 오픈 소스 로봇 공학 프로젝트가 있습니다.
- 산업 행사: 무역 박람회 및 컨퍼런스에서는 농업 로봇의 최신 발전을 선보입니다.
결론
농업 로봇은 농업을 변화시키고 효율성을 높이고 비용을 절감하며 지속 가능성을 향상시킬 수 있는 잠재력을 제공합니다. 과제가 남아 있지만 농업 로봇의 미래는 밝으며, 진행 중인 연구 개발은 더욱 자율적이고 지능적이며 다재다능한 농업 로봇의 길을 열고 있습니다. 기술이 발전하고 비용이 감소함에 따라 농업 로봇은 모든 규모의 농부가 점점 더 접근할 수 있게 되어 보다 지속 가능하고 효율적인 글로벌 식량 시스템에 기여할 것입니다.
이러한 발전을 수용함으로써 글로벌 농업 커뮤니티는 노동력 부족을 극복하고 작물 수확량을 개선하며 지속 가능한 관행을 장려하여 미래 세대를 위한 식량 안보를 보장할 수 있습니다. 자동화된 농업을 향한 여정에는 협업, 혁신 및 책임감 있는 기술 개발에 대한 약속이 필요합니다.